Abstract(in English) | We consider a preemptive priority fluid queue with two buffers for a fluid flow and batch fluid arrivals. Those two types of fluids are governed by a Markov chain with a finite state space, called a background process. The stationary joint distributions of the two buffer contents and the background state is obtained in terms of matrix transforms. Numerical computation algorithms are given for various moments of the two buffer contents. |
